    Reduced Carbon Emissions

    One of the most significant Eco-Friendly Advantages of Using a Battery Chainsaw is the elimination of direct fuel combustion. Traditional gas chainsaws release carbon dioxide and other harmful pollutants into the air. In contrast, battery-powered models produce zero direct emissions during operation.

    This makes them an ideal choice for environmentally conscious users who want to reduce their carbon footprint while still handling demanding outdoor tasks like pruning, cutting firewood, or clearing storm debris.

    Lower Noise Pollution

    Another important benefit tied to the Eco-Friendly Advantages of Using a Battery Chainsaw is reduced noise output. Gas chainsaws are notoriously loud and often contribute to noise pollution in residential neighborhoods and natural environments.

    Battery chainsaws operate much more quietly, making them more suitable for early morning or late evening use without disturbing neighbors or wildlife. This quieter performance helps preserve the natural soundscape and improves overall user comfort.

    No Fuel or Oil Spills

    A key environmental concern with gas-powered chainsaws is the risk of fuel and oil leakage. Spills can contaminate soil and water sources, especially during refueling or improper storage.

    By eliminating gasoline and significantly reducing oil dependency, the Eco-Friendly Advantages of Using a Battery Chainsaw include a cleaner operation process. Users no longer need to handle volatile fuels, which reduces the chance of accidental environmental contamination.

    Energy Efficiency and Renewable Charging Options

    Battery chainsaws are generally more energy-efficient compared to combustion engines, converting more stored energy into usable cutting power. Additionally, they can be charged using renewable energy sources such as solar panels.

    This adds another layer to the Eco-Friendly Advantages of Using a Battery Chainsaw, allowing users to further reduce their environmental impact by choosing clean electricity over fossil fuels.

    Easier Maintenance with Less Waste

    Gas-powered chainsaws require frequent maintenance such as spark plug replacements, air filter cleaning, and engine servicing. These parts eventually contribute to mechanical waste over time.

    Battery chainsaws, on the other hand, have fewer moving parts and require significantly less maintenance. This reduced need for replacements and repairs is another important aspect of the Eco-Friendly Advantages of Using a Battery Chainsaw, contributing to less material waste and a longer product lifecycle.

    Safer for Indoor and Urban Use

    Because battery chainsaws produce no exhaust fumes, they can be used safely in enclosed or semi-enclosed environments like garages or urban gardens. This flexibility reduces reliance on outdoor-only operation spaces and improves usability in densely populated areas.

    This safety factor further reinforces the Eco-Friendly Advantages of Using a Battery Chainsaw, making them a practical and environmentally responsible choice for modern users.
